From: James Almer <jamrial@gmail.com> To: ffmpeg-devel@ffmpeg.org Subject: [FFmpeg-devel] [PATCH 4/8] avcodec/flacdsp: split off wasted bit handling into dsp functions Date: Sun, 12 May 2024 13:06:53 -0300 Message-ID: <20240512160657.2733-2-jamrial@gmail.com> (raw) In-Reply-To: <20240511194656.1576-1-jamrial@gmail.com> Signed-off-by: James Almer <jamrial@gmail.com> --- libavcodec/flacdec.c | 8 ++------ libavcodec/flacdsp.c | 20 ++++++++++++++++++++ libavcodec/flacdsp.h | 3 +++ 3 files changed, 25 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-) diff --git a/libavcodec/flacdec.c b/libavcodec/flacdec.c index 91bbdc657d..6e6a2896b4 100644 --- a/libavcodec/flacdec.c +++ b/libavcodec/flacdec.c @@ -602,13 +602,9 @@ static inline int decode_subframe(FLACContext *s, int channel) if (wasted) { if (wasted+bps == 33) { - int i; - for (i = 0; i < s->blocksize; i++) - s->decoded_33bps[i] = (uint64_t)decoded[i] << wasted; + s->dsp.wasted33(s->decoded_33bps, decoded, wasted, s->blocksize); } else if (wasted < 32) { - int i; - for (i = 0; i < s->blocksize; i++) - decoded[i] = (unsigned)decoded[i] << wasted; + s->dsp.wasted32(decoded, wasted, s->blocksize); } } diff --git a/libavcodec/flacdsp.c b/libavcodec/flacdsp.c index 71b4ac44aa..610831348a 100644 --- a/libavcodec/flacdsp.c +++ b/libavcodec/flacdsp.c @@ -84,11 +84,31 @@ static void flac_lpc_32_c(int32_t *decoded, const int coeffs[32], } +static void flac_wasted_32_c(int32_t *decoded, int wasted, int len) +{ + int i; + + for (i = 0; i < len; i++) + decoded[i] = (unsigned)decoded[i] << wasted; +} + +static void flac_wasted_33_c(int64_t *decoded, const int32_t *residual, + int wasted, int len) +{ + int i; + + for (i = 0; i < len; i++) + decoded[i] = (uint64_t)residual[i] << wasted; +} + av_cold void ff_flacdsp_init(FLACDSPContext *c, enum AVSampleFormat fmt, int channels) { c->lpc16 = flac_lpc_16_c; c->lpc32 = flac_lpc_32_c; + c->wasted32 = flac_wasted_32_c; + c->wasted33 = flac_wasted_33_c; + switch (fmt) { case AV_SAMPLE_FMT_S32: c->decorrelate[0] = flac_decorrelate_indep_c_32; diff --git a/libavcodec/flacdsp.h b/libavcodec/flacdsp.h index 15149c026e..5a59c0c864 100644 --- a/libavcodec/flacdsp.h +++ b/libavcodec/flacdsp.h @@ -30,6 +30,9 @@ typedef struct FLACDSPContext { int qlevel, int len); void (*lpc32)(int32_t *samples, const int coeffs[32], int order, int qlevel, int len); + void (*wasted32)(int32_t *decoded, int wasted, int len); + void (*wasted33)(int64_t *decoded, const int32_t *residual, + int wasted, int len); void (*lpc16_encode)(int32_t *res, const int32_t *smp, int len, int order, const int32_t coefs[32], int shift); void (*lpc32_encode)(int32_t *res, const int32_t *smp, int len, int order, -- 2.45.0 _______________________________________________ ffmpeg-devel mailing list ffmpeg-devel@ffmpeg.org https://ffmpeg.org/mailman/listinfo/ffmpeg-devel To unsubscribe, visit link above, or email ffmpeg-devel-request@ffmpeg.org with subject "unsubscribe".
